The JEEP COMMANDER 5.7HEMI4WD 2007 is a full-sized SUV known for its capability and rugged design. With Uganda’s diverse terrain, from rocky hills to muddy paths, many are interested in whether this vehicle is a good choice for off-roading adventures.

Engine and Performance

Equipped with a 5.7-liter HEMI V8 engine, the JEEP COMMANDER delivers robust power, essential for navigating Uganda’s challenging landscapes. This engine ensures swift acceleration and strong torque, allowing you to tackle steep inclines and rough roads.

4WD System

The 4WD system in the JEEP COMMANDER enhances its off-road capabilities. With options to switch between 2WD and 4WD, it provides flexibility based on the driving conditions. This adaptability is critical when faced with sudden rain or uneven ground.

Suspension and Ground Clearance

This SUV features a sturdy suspension system designed to absorb shocks from uneven terrains. A ground clearance of about 10 inches helps in avoiding obstacles like rocks and deep potholes, making it suitable for Uganda’s rural pathways.

Fuel Efficiency

While the HEMI engine offers power, it is not the most fuel-efficient option. Expect lower mileage, particularly in rough terrains. In Uganda, where fuel prices can be high, this is a factor to consider for long journeys.

Interior Space and Comfort

The interior of the JEEP COMMANDER is spacious, accommodating up to seven passengers. This is beneficial for family trips or group outings in Uganda. The seats are comfortable, but long drives can still feel tiring without good lumbar support.

Off-Road Features

Features like skid plates, high approach angles, and off-road tires enhance the vehicle’s ability to handle rugged environments. These features are beneficial for exploration in Uganda’s national parks or remote areas.

Safety and Reliability

Safety is a priority with multiple airbags and stability control. However, maintenance and parts availability can be a concern in Uganda, so it’s advisable to have a reliable mechanic familiar with JEEP models.
